Embark on a trip to the stunning landscapes of Peru. Our exceptional tour packages appeal every traveler's desire, from exploring the ancient ruins of Machu Picchu to hiking through the awe-inspiring Andes Mountains. https://junaideuzt160483.life-wiki.com/user